Ключ базы данных: основа информатики

База данных — это структурированное хранилище информации, которое позволяет эффективно организовать, хранить и обрабатывать данные. В информатике ключ базы данных играет важную роль, позволяя уникально идентифицировать каждую запись в базе. Ключи помогают быстро находить нужную информацию, оптимизируют процессы поиска и сортировки данных, а также обеспечивают целостность базы данных.

Ключ базы данных представляет собой одно или несколько полей, которые однозначно определяют каждую запись в таблице. Ключи бывают первичными и внешними. Первичный ключ уникально идентифицирует каждую запись в таблице и обеспечивает уровень целостности данных. Внешний ключ используется для связи таблиц между собой, позволяя реализовать отношения между данными из разных таблиц.

Использование ключей базы данных имеет свои принципы. Во-первых, ключи должны быть уникальными. Каждая запись в таблице должна иметь свой уникальный ключ. Во-вторых, ключи должны быть постоянными. Они не должны меняться в процессе работы с базой данных. В-третьих, ключи должны быть минимальными. Это означает, что они должны содержать наименьшее количество информации, необходимой для идентификации записи.

Использование ключей базы данных является одним из основных принципов проектирования информационных систем. Ключи позволяют эффективно организовать и работать с данными, оптимизируя процессы доступа и обработки информации.

Ключ базы данных: что это и как его использовать в информатике

Ключ базы данных — это уникальный идентификатор, который позволяет однозначно идентифицировать каждую запись в базе данных. Ключи используются для организации, структурирования и упорядочивания данных.

Основная функция ключей в базах данных — обеспечить целостность и согласованность данных. Они помогают избежать дублирования информации и обеспечивают быстрый доступ к нужным данным.

Существует несколько типов ключей:

  • Первичный ключ (Primary Key) — уникальный идентификатор, который однозначно идентифицирует каждую запись в таблице. Он обычно состоит из одного или нескольких полей, которые не могут содержать пустых значений или повторяющихся значений.
  • Внешний ключ (Foreign Key) — это поле или набор полей, которые связывают одну таблицу с другой. Они используются для создания связей между таблицами и поддержки целостности данных.
  • Альтернативный ключ (Alternate Key) — это ключ, который может быть использован в качестве первичного ключа, если текущий первичный ключ недоступен или непригоден.
  • Составной ключ (Composite Key) — это ключ, который состоит из нескольких полей. Он используется, когда одиночного поля недостаточно для уникальной идентификации записи.

Использование ключей в информатике очень важно для эффективной работы с базами данных. Они позволяют быстро находить и обновлять нужные данные, а также обеспечивают целостность информации.

Кроме того, ключи могут быть использованы для создания связей между таблицами, что позволяет строить сложные запросы и анализировать данные на основе этих связей.

Тип ключаОписание
Первичный ключУникальный идентификатор записи
Внешний ключСвязь между таблицами
Альтернативный ключЗамена первичного ключа
Составной ключКомбинация полей для уникальной идентификации

Определение ключа базы данных

В контексте базы данных ключ – это атрибут или набор атрибутов, который однозначно идентифицирует каждую запись или строку в таблице. Ключи используются для уникальной идентификации данных и обеспечения их целостности.

Ключи можно разделить на несколько типов:

  • Первичный ключ: это основной ключ, который однозначно идентифицирует каждую запись в таблице. Он должен быть уникальным и не может содержать пустые значения. Первичный ключ обеспечивает быстрый доступ к данным и используется для создания связей между таблицами.
  • Внешний ключ: это ключ, который ссылается на первичный ключ в другой таблице. Он используется для создания связей между таблицами. Внешний ключ может иметь пустые значения и может ссылаться на несуществующие записи.
  • Альтернативный ключ: это ключ, который может быть использован в качестве первичного ключа в таблице, но не выбран из-за предпочтения другого ключа. Альтернативные ключи могут быть уникальными или содержать повторяющиеся значения.
  • Составной ключ: это ключ, который состоит из нескольких атрибутов и однозначно идентифицирует каждую запись в таблице.

Ключи в базе данных играют важную роль при поиске, сортировке и связывании данных. Они помогают обеспечить целостность данных и предотвратить дублирование их записей.

Принципы использования ключей в информатике

Ключи в базе данных играют важную роль в информатике. Они позволяют уникально идентифицировать записи в таблице и обеспечивают целостность данных. Вот основные принципы использования ключей в информатике:

  1. Уникальность: Ключи должны быть уникальными в пределах таблицы. Это позволяет различать каждую запись и обеспечивает возможность ссылаться на конкретные данные.
  2. Минимальность: Ключи должны быть минимальными, то есть состоять из наименьшего числа атрибутов или полей. Такой подход улучшает производительность при выполнении запросов и уменьшает затраты на хранение данных.
  3. Неизменяемость: Ключи не должны изменяться или обновляться. Изменение ключей может привести к проблемам с целостностью данных и сложностям в ссылках на них.
  4. Несущность: Ключи должны нести смысловую нагрузку, чтобы было легко понять их значение и использование. Хорошо подобранные ключи упрощают работу с базой данных и делают код более читаемым.
  5. Распространенность: Ключи могут быть использованы в разных таблицах и связывать их между собой. Это позволяет строить сложные структуры баз данных и обрабатывать сложные запросы.

Использование ключей в информатике позволяет упростить работу с базами данных, обеспечить целостность данных и повысить производительность выполнения запросов. При проектировании базы данных важно тщательно подбирать ключи и следовать принципам их использования.

Разновидности ключей в базах данных

В базах данных существуют различные разновидности ключей, которые позволяют установить уникальность и связи между данными. Ключи используются для идентификации и поиска конкретных записей в базе данных. Ниже приведены основные разновидности ключей:

  • Полный ключ (primary key): поле или комбинация полей, которые однозначно идентифицируют каждую запись в таблице. Ключи должны быть уникальными и не могут содержать пустые значения.
  • Внешний ключ (foreign key): поле или комбинация полей, которые связывают две таблицы в базе данных. Значения внешнего ключа обычно соответствуют значениям первичного ключа в другой таблице.
  • Уникальный ключ (unique key): поле или комбинация полей, которые гарантируют уникальность значений в указанной колонке или комбинации колонок в таблице. Уникальные ключи позволяют избежать повторяющихся данных и ускоряют выполнение запросов.
  • Ключ сортировки (index key): используется для ускорения поиска и сортировки данных в таблице. Индексы реализуются с помощью специальных структур данных, которые позволяют быстрый доступ к данным и увеличивают производительность запросов.

Использование правильных ключей в базе данных позволяет установить связи между таблицами, обеспечить целостность данных и повысить эффективность выполнения запросов. Определение и установка ключевых полей является важной частью проектирования базы данных.

Примеры использования ключей в информатике

В информатике ключи играют важную роль в работе с базами данных. Они позволяют уникально идентифицировать каждую запись в базе данных и обеспечивают целостность данных. Вот несколько примеров использования ключей:

  • Primary key (основной ключ): основной ключ используется для уникальной идентификации каждой записи в таблице базы данных. Он гарантирует, что в таблицу нельзя будет внести запись с таким же значением ключа. Например, в таблице «Сотрудники» основным ключом может быть уникальный идентификатор сотрудника, такой как его табельный номер или номер паспорта.

  • Foreign key (внешний ключ): внешний ключ используется для создания связей между таблицами в базе данных. Он ссылается на основной ключ другой таблицы и обеспечивает целостность данных. Например, в таблице «Заказы» внешним ключом может быть идентификатор клиента из таблицы «Клиенты», который указывает, какому клиенту принадлежит каждый заказ.

  • Candidate key (кандидат на ключ): кандидаты на ключ являются альтернативными вариантами для основного ключа в таблице. Они также уникально идентифицируют каждую запись в таблице, но могут быть использованы вместо основного ключа в некоторых случаях. Например, в таблице «Студенты» кандидатами на ключ могут быть номер студенческого билета и номер паспорта, которые также являются уникальными идентификаторами студента.

Ключи в базе данных имеют важное значение для эффективного и правильного функционирования системы управления базами данных. Они позволяют эффективно организовывать и идентифицировать данные, а также устанавливают связи между таблицами для обеспечения целостности информации.

Вопрос-ответ

Что такое ключ базы данных?

Ключ базы данных — это уникальный идентификатор, который используется для однозначной идентификации записей в базе данных.

Зачем нужен ключ базы данных?

Ключ базы данных необходим для обеспечения уникальности идентификации записей в базе данных. Он позволяет эффективно находить и обрабатывать нужные данные, а также обеспечивает связи между различными таблицами.

Оцените статью
AlfaCasting